Details

  • Materials
    Stainless steel case. See-through & screw case back. Dual-curved sapphire crystal with anti-reflective coating on inner surface. Stainless steel bracelet.
  • Dial
    White textured dial with baton hour markers. Date window at 3 o'clock.
  • Functions
    Hours, minutes, seconds, and date. Water resistant to 100 metres.
  • Power Source
    Automatic. Powered by the movement of the wearer. Accuracy of +5 to -3 seconds per day (when static). Power reserve of approximately 55 hours.
  • Diameter
    37mm.

Description

A new Hi-Beat limited edition channels Mt. Iwate wrapped in a sea of clouds. It’s been 25 years since Grand Seiko introduced its landmark 9S, a movement born of uncompromising desire for the highest precision in mechanical watchmaking. When the 9S debuted in the SBGR001 in 1998, it ushered in a new era for Grand Seiko and it laid the groundwork for the many mechanical watchmaking achievements that would unfold over the next quarter-century. These ranged from the first 9S Hi-Beat models to the more recent introduction of 9SA5, the most advanced Hi-Beat Grand Seiko movement to date. This year, a new limited edition commemorates the pivotal introduction of 9S and symbolizes the continued evolution of this movement family over the last two and a half decades. And it does so in the form of a moderately sized wristwatch that respects the diameter of the 1998 original. The 9S family of movements are crafted in Shizukuishi, the spiritual home of Grand Seiko mechanical watchmaking. Known for its bucolic vistas and breath-taking landscape, the town’s name is appropriately poetic. It translates to “water dripping on stone.” The scenic beauty is further enhanced by nearby Mt. Iwate, an imposing, snow-capped peak that emerges from surrounding clouds at daybreak. The contours of these clouds inspire the SBGH311’s silver-coloured dial in a dramatic effect brought to life through the Grand Seiko’s skill and advanced manufacturing techniques. On the back, a titanium oscillating weight completes the vivid scene with a sky-blue colour achieved through anodic oxidation. The movement at the heart of SBGH311 is the Hi-Beat Calibre 9S85, which is painstakingly created by the skilled craftsmen and women of the Grand Seiko Studio Shizukuishi. It is presented in a comfortable and 37mm case that matches the diameter of the original SBGR001 from 25 years ago. Limited Edition. 1,200 pieces worldwide.
